The Hidden Advantage: Voltage Sweet Spot
Why 36V instead of 24V or 48V? It's like choosing the right gear for cycling – enough torque to handle hills (voltage) without excessive strain (energy loss). This configuration minimizes cable thickness while maintaining compatibility with most MPPT controllers.
Installation Hacks from Seasoned Users
- Angle brackets increase winter yield by 15-20%
- Parallel wiring prevents single-panel shading disasters
- Magnetic edge seals deter dust infiltration in arid zones
Pro Tip: Pair with a 20A charge controller – it's the Goldilocks zone for this panel size.
FAQs: Solar Curiosities Solved
Can it charge electric bikes directly?
Yes, through a compatible DC-DC converter (avg. 85% efficiency).
Winter performance in snow?
Cold improves efficiency – just tilt panels to shed snow buildup.
